Iran has carried out the death penalties of three prisoners Sadegh Mohi, Ahad Nematollah, and Mohammad Mahmoudi in Orumiyeh Central Prison in the morning of 4 April, sources told the Kurdistan Human Rights Network (KHRN).


On 3 April, prison authorities took the three prisoners, along with two other prisoners named Ebrahim Nasirkhah and Mostafa Nasirkhah, from wards six and three of the prison to solitary confinement for execution.


The five prisoners had previously been sentenced to death penalty on drug charges.
Prison authorities had informed the families of the prisoners that their death penalties would be carried out in the morning of 4 April. However, the execution of Ebrahim Nasirkhah and Mostafa Nasirkhah has reportedly been suspended.
